Adobe PDF address the fonts issues by including scaled and
bitmapped used character subsets of the fonts used when those
fonts are available at the time of conversion and if the
person making the conversion does not request that the fonts
be omitted (the request is usually made because that ``compresses''
the file). Adobe PDF addresses the included figures by
converting the images to bitmaps if converters for that
figure type is available (otherwise, as I understand the
famous blank label box is provided). The result of this
bitmapping frequently is that the full resolution of the
printer can not be used effectively.
DVI was design quite effectively to be device independent
over a much wider variety of output display types and
printer types than Adobe PDF is designed to cover.

|>An Adobe PDF can not be repaired readily with the
|>usual UNIX command line tools;
|Yes, if you are a PS genius and have loads of time on your hand.
Thanks for the compliment. Unfortunately, PDF files
take much more time to repair than ASCII text Adobe
PostScript files. The most effective method is to convert
them to Adobe PostScript level 1 language, do the repairs
and then leave them that way.
